Top neighbourhoods in Montreal

Plateau Mont-Royal

The Plateau Mont-Royal buzzes with creative energy that hits you the moment you turn a corner. Colourful murals splash across building walls while iconic spiral staircases wind up Victorian facades. Wander down Saint-Denis Street to find pavement cafés packed with locals chatting in French. Mont-Royal Park offers wooded trails with stunning city views when you need a breather from the artistic buzz. This area serves up everything from cheap bagels to fancy bistro meals without breaking your stride. Most attractions sit within easy walking distance, with Mont-Royal and Sherbrooke metro stations nearby when your feet need a rest. Boutique B&Bs and holiday rentals in converted terrace houses make perfect home bases for exploring this quintessentially Montreal experience.

Quartier des Spectacles

Quartier des Spectacles pulses with artistic energy where Montreal's cultural heart beats loudest. Place des Arts anchors this entertainment zone with multiple performance halls, while the streets transform for major festivals like Jazz Fest and Just for Laughs. Digital art installations light up building facades at night, creating an ever-changing outdoor gallery. The Museum of Contemporary Art adds a modern touch to this French-Canadian cultural playground. Food trucks and bistros cater to theatre crowds, with many offering pre-show specials. Getting around is a breeze with three metro stations and pedestrian-friendly plazas designed for festival crowds. Boutique hotels provide the perfect base for exploring this walkable area where performances continue well into the evening.

Old Montreal

Old Montreal dazzles with cobblestone streets and European charm that makes you feel like you've stepped back in time. The stunning Notre-Dame Basilica towers over the area while street performers entertain crowds at Place Jacques-Cartier. Along the waterfront, the Old Port area offers scenic promenades and boat tours that show off the St. Lawrence River from every angle. French bistros and cosy cafés fill historic limestone buildings with mouthwatering aromas and warm conversation. Getting around is a breeze on foot, though the uneven cobblestones might have you reaching for comfy shoes. Boutique hotels housed in heritage buildings provide the perfect blend of historic charm and modern comfort.

Downtown Montreal

City centre Montreal pulses with energy from the gleaming concert halls of Place des Arts to the Gothic Revival spires of Christ Church Cathedral. Saint-Catherine Street buzzes with shoppers diving into neon-lit shopfronts. The Underground City offers a fascinating labyrinth of shops and restaurants beneath your feet, perfect for escaping winter weather. Bell Centre lights up with hockey games and concerts that draw passionate crowds. Upscale steakhouses and French bistros dominate the dining scene with poutine readily available for a true Canadian experience. Business hotels and luxury chains provide comfortable places to crash after exploring. With excellent metro connections at Peel, McGill, and Place-des-Arts stations, getting around couldn't be easier.

Mile End

Mile End blends historic charm with artsy edge in this cultural hotspot of Montreal. Colourful Victorian buildings with iconic outdoor staircases line streets buzzing with indie record shops and vintage boutiques. The aroma of wood-fired bagels from St-Viateur and Fairmount wafts through air filled with multilingual chatter, while Saint Laurent Boulevard showcases vibrant street murals and galleries. Food options range from authentic Greek tavernas and Portuguese grills to trendy brunch spots and Jewish delis. Most shops and cafés open Tuesday through Sunday, with Monday closures common. Getting around is easy with nearby metro stations, multiple bus routes, and BIXI bike-share stations throughout this walkable area.

Montreal and related destinations

Between cobblestones and skyscrapers, Old Montreal reveals itself through Notre Dame Basilica's Gothic Revival splendour, where light filters through stained glass onto awestruck visitors. The Old Port buzzes with activity - rent a pedal boat or watch street performers. Ascend Mount Royal for panoramic views that explain the city's immediate appeal. Museum-hoppers can choose between contemporary works at Museum of Contemporary Art and historical exhibits at McCord Stewart Museum. The Underground City offers climate-controlled exploration during harsh weather. After dark, catch a Canadiens hockey game at Bell Centre, where passion reaches religious fervor, or discover why Montreal's reputation for exceptional food and vibrant nightlife is well-earned.

Where to stay in Montreal

Consider staying in Downtown Montreal, Old Montreal, and Ville-Marie for a memorable visit. Downtown Montreal boasts vibrant arts and festivals, with landmarks like the Montreal Museum of Fine Arts. Old Montreal enchants with its historic architecture and charming cafes, highlighted by the Old Port. Ville-Marie offers a mix of culture and dining, making it ideal for urban explorers. For first-time visitors, Old Montreal is the best choice to experience the city's rich history and charm.

  1. Downtown MontrealOpens in a new window: This vibrant area is perfect for travellers who want to soak up the city's lively urban vibe. With stunning architecture and a rich arts scene, Downtown Montreal boasts must-see places like the Montreal Museum of Fine Arts and Place des Arts, where you can catch cultural performances. The streets are lined with charming cafes and bustling shops, perfect for a leisurely afternoon stroll. Festivals pop up throughout the year, adding to the lively atmosphere. Staying here means easy access to an array of dining options and the chance to experience live music in various venues, making it a top choice for an exciting trip.
  2. Old MontrealOpens in a new window: If you're after a taste of history and charm, Old Montreal is the place to be. This beautifully preserved area features cobblestone streets and stunning architecture, with highlights like the Old Port of Montreal and the iconic Notre Dame Basilica. Perfect for leisurely walks, the area is also filled with delightful cafes and boutiques, giving you plenty of options for dining and shopping. The historical significance and vibrant atmosphere make Old Montreal feel like stepping back in time while still enjoying modern amenities, making it a wonderful base for exploration.
  3. Ville-MarieOpens in a new window: Ville-Marie offers a unique blend of urban energy and cultural richness. This area is known for its impressive architecture and numerous museums, providing plenty of opportunities to delve into the local art scene. You can explore attractions like the Montreal Science Centre and various cultural venues that showcase both local and international talent. The lively atmosphere is perfect for those looking to experience the city’s cultural offerings, with a range of cafes and eateries to recharge after a day of exploration. A stay in Ville-Marie ensures you’re at the heart of Montreal’s artistic pulse.

Best time to go to Montreal

Montreal exper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 15.8°F (-9.0°C), while July is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 70.7°F (21.5°C). June is usually the wettest month. June to August are the peak travel months in Montreal,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, accompanied by light rainfall. On the other hand, October to December t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
